Managing personal finances can feel like debugging a complex Python program: one small mistake, and problems multiply quickly. But for Python developers, the logic and structure that keep code clean can also guide smarter financial decisions. By approaching debt management like coding, you can take control of your money with clarity and confidence.
1. Financial Planning = Writing Readable Code
In Python, readable, well-structured code reduces errors and makes debugging easier. Similarly, tracking your income, expenses, and debts systematically prevents financial surprises. Tools like spreadsheets, budgeting apps, or finance trackers are like Python libraries—they extend your capabilities and simplify complex tasks.
Clear planning is the first step to financial stability. Just as you wouldn’t skip commenting your functions or defining clear variable names, don’t ignore organizing your financial data—it saves headaches later.
2. Professional Guidance: Your IVA Company
Sometimes, tackling debt alone is like trying to optimize a huge, messy codebase without guidance. Seeking help from a structured program can make all the difference. For example, consulting an IVA company provides a clear plan for paying off debts while protecting essential assets.
Think of IVAs as a robust framework: they give you a disciplined roadmap, similar to following Python best practices to prevent code from spiraling into chaos.
3. Break Debt into Manageable Functions
Python developers love modularity – breaking code into small, reusable functions. Apply the same principle to debt. Divide your debts into manageable chunks, prioritize them, and tackle the largest or highest-interest ones first.
This approach not only makes debt less overwhelming but also builds momentum. Paying off one “function” of debt at a time creates measurable wins, just like successfully refactoring a critical piece of code.
4. Automate to Reduce Errors
Automation is a programmer’s secret weapon. Python scripts handle repetitive tasks flawlessly, saving time and preventing mistakes. In finance, automation works the same way.
Set up automatic payments, reminders, and savings plans. This prevents missed deadlines, late fees, and stress from manual tracking. An automated approach keeps your finances running smoothly, much like a well-tuned Python script.
5. Debug Regularly
Even the best Python programs need debugging. Similarly, your finances require regular review. Assess your spending, track debt repayment progress, and adjust strategies as needed.
Debugging early prevents small issues from becoming major problems. By consistently monitoring your “financial code,” you catch errors before they spiral, ensuring long-term stability.
6. Think Like a Developer, Act Like a Planner
Debt management doesn’t have to be intimidating. By applying Python principles—clarity, modularity, automation, and consistent review—you can take control of your finances while reducing stress.
Treat your money like code: plan carefully, automate wisely, and debug regularly. The same logical mindset that makes you a great developer can help you achieve financial freedom.
